TableLogonInfo 類別
提供擷取和設定資料表連接選項的屬性。
如需這個類型所有成員的清單,請參閱 TableLogonInfos 成員。
TableLogOnInfo
[Visual Basic]
Public Class TableLogOnInfo
[C#]
public class TableLogOnInfo
[C++]
__gc public class TableLogOnInfo
[VJ#]
public class TableLogOnInfo
範例
這個範例說明如何設定依名稱指定的資料表之 TableLogOnInfo 物件。
[Visual Basic]
Private Sub SetLogOnInfo(ByVal server As String, ByVal database _
String, ByVal userID As String, ByVal password As String, ByVal _
table As String)
Dim logOnInfo As New TableLogOnInfo()
logOnInfo = report.Database.Tables.Item(table).LogOnInfo
' 為報表中的資料表設定連接資訊。
logOnInfo.ConnectionInfo.ServerName = server
logOnInfo.ConnectionInfo.DatabaseName = database
logOnInfo.ConnectionInfo.UserID = userID
logOnInfo.ConnectionInfo.Password = password
logOnInfo.TableName = table
End Sub
[C#]
private void SetLogOnInfo (string server, string database, string userID, string password, string table)
{
TableLogOnInfo logOnInfo = new TableLogOnInfo ();
logOnInfo = Report.Database.Tables [table].LogOnInfo;
// 為報表中的資料表設定連接資訊。
logOnInfo.ConnectionInfo.ServerName = server;
logOnInfo.ConnectionInfo.DatabaseName = database;
logOnInfo.ConnectionInfo.UserID = userID;
logOnInfo.ConnectionInfo.Password = password;
logOnInfo.TableName = table;
}
[C++]
static void SetLogOnInfo (String* server, String* database, String* userID, String* password, String* table)
{
TableLogOnInfo* logOnInfo = new TableLogOnInfo ();
logOnInfo = Report->Database->Tables->Item [table]->LogOnInfo;
// 為報表中的資料表設定連接資訊。
logOnInfo->ConnectionInfo->ServerName = server;
logOnInfo->ConnectionInfo->DatabaseName = database;
logOnInfo->ConnectionInfo->UserID = userID;
logOnInfo->ConnectionInfo->Password = password;
logOnInfo->TableName = table;
};
[VJ#]
private void SetLogOnInfo (String server, String database, String userID, String password, String table)
{
TableLogOnInfo logOnInfo = new TableLogOnInfo ();
logOnInfo = Report.get_Database().get_Tables().get_Item
(table).get_LogOnInfo();
// 為報表中的資料表設定連接資訊。
logOnInfo.get_ConnectionInfo().set_ServerName(server);
logOnInfo.get_ConnectionInfo().set_DatabaseName(database);
logOnInfo.get_ConnectionInfo().set_UserID(userID);
logOnInfo.get_ConnectionInfo().set_Password(password);
logOnInfo.set_TableName(table);
}
需求
**平台:**Windows 98、Windows NT 4.0、Windows Millennium Edition、Windows 2000
**組件:**CrystalDecisions.Shared (CrystalDecisions.Shared.dll)